    An Externally Pressurized Supersonic Gas Thrust Bearing (2nd Report, Dynamic Characteristics in Supersonic Operations and Static Characteristics in Sonic Operations)

    Source: Journal of Tribology:;1984:;volume( 106 ):;issue: 001::page 169
    Author:
    Y. Miyake
    ,
    T. Matsuoka
    ,
    T. Inaba
    DOI: 10.1115/1.3260858
    Publisher: The American Society of Mechanical Engineers (ASME)
    Abstract: The dynamic characteristics of a newly proposed supersonic gas thrust bearing are analyzed under supersonic operations. Its static characteristics in sonic operations are also investigated. It is concluded that the load capacity, the stiffness factor, and the damping factor are increased proportionally to the supply pressure in either supersonic or sonic operation range which is determined according to the magnitude of the clearance.
